About the Event
UK shooting has one of the strongest safety records of any outdoor sport, built on a culture of responsibility, professionalism, and continuous training. Incidents are exceptionally rare, thanks to well-established range procedures, experienced instructors, and the commitment of shooters across the country to maintain the highest standards of safety.
The Critical Bleed Control Course builds on that tradition. This
practical, hands-on session gives participants the skills and confidence to respond effectively in the unlikely event of a serious bleeding injury. Attendees will learn how to recognise catastrophic bleeding, apply tourniquets correctly, use haemostatic dressings, and manage an emergency until professional help arrives.
By adding this training to your skillset, you not only enhance personal competence but also help strengthen the UK shooting community’s long-standing, exemplary safety culture.
